Can a teenager benefit from a Kobido massage?

Kobido massage is an advanced Japanese facial massage technique designed to deeply relax and improve skin condition. By combining relaxing, lifting, and stimulating techniques, this massage offers various benefits not only for adults but also for younger individuals, including teenagers. However, there are some factors to consider before deciding on this treatment.

Benefits of Kobido Massage for Teenagers

  1. Relaxation and Stress Reduction
    Kobido massage helps release facial muscle tension, leading to deep relaxation of the entire body. During adolescence, when teenagers often face stress related to school, responsibilities, and hormonal changes, this treatment can help reduce tension and improve overall well-being.
  2. Improved Circulation and Skin Oxygenation
    The massage stimulates microcirculation, enhancing the nourishment of skin cells. As a result, the skin appears more radiant and healthy. This is especially beneficial for young people who may struggle with skin issues such as a dull complexion or impurities.
  3. Relief of Muscle Tension
    Young people, especially those who spend a lot of time in front of computers and smartphones, often experience excessive tension in the facial, neck, and shoulder muscles. Kobido massage helps relax these areas, which can improve posture and alleviate pain caused by muscle strain.
  4. Preventive Skin Care
    Although Kobido massage is often associated with its lifting effects, in young individuals, it primarily serves a preventive role. Regular treatments help maintain skin firmness, improve elasticity, and reduce the risk of premature fine lines.

Are There Any Contraindications for Teenagers?

Although Kobido massage is safe, there are some contraindications that may prevent or require modifications to the procedure. Common contraindications include:

  • active skin infections, such as cystic acne, herpes, or fungal infections,
  • inflammatory skin conditions,
  • fresh wounds, post-surgery scars, or other skin injuries,
  • serious systemic illnesses (e.g., cancer, advanced autoimmune diseases),
  • hypersensitivity to touch or facial pain (e.g., related to trigeminal neuralgia).

If a teenager has any of these conditions, a consultation with a doctor or cosmetologist is necessary before the massage.

Preparation for the Massage

To maximize the benefits of the massage, it is important to prepare properly:

  1. Cleanse the Skin – The skin should be free from makeup and impurities before the massage.
  2. Consultation with the Massage Therapist – Before the procedure, the therapist will conduct a brief interview to rule out contraindications and customize the massage technique to individual needs.
  3. Relax and Unwind – It is helpful to arrive at the session with a calm mind and without rushing, to fully experience the relaxing effects of the massage.

How Often Can Kobido Massage Be Performed?

For teenagers, Kobido massage can be performed for relaxation purposes every few weeks, for example, once a month. If the goal is to improve skin condition, more regular sessions can be scheduled in consultation with the specialist.
